A mesothelioma lawyer is a professional who assists victims of asbestos-related illnesses. Asbestos is a hazardous and toxic material that was utilized in a number of industries, including construction, from the 1800s until the late 1970s. Exposure to asbestos can result in malignant mesothelioma, pleural mesothelioma, or asbestosis.
A mesothelioma lawyer can assist you sue the parties responsible to recover compensation. They have experience handling asbestos lawsuits from beginning to finish, which includes filing claims, conducting investigations depositions, preparing depositions, and representing clients in front of a jury. They know the nuances of asbestos litigation and can help you avoid procedural errors that could result in dismissal.
They can also handle negotiations outside of court and claims for wrongful death. Many defendants in mesothelioma lawsuits offer financial settlements prior to when the trial begins. A mesothelioma lawyer will review settlement offers to ensure you receive fair compensation for the illness and losses you have suffered.
Mesothelioma lawyers can also assist with pursuing workers' compensation or veterans benefits. Workers' compensation pays for medical expenses and lost wages. However, it cannot cover the cost of mesothelioma-related diagnosis or treatment. The wrongful death claim is awarded to the family members of deceased victims of mesothelioma or other asbestos-related diseases. They can seek compensation for the loss of a loved one, and offer emotional support to the survivors.

Some asbestos-related companies are no longer operating or have filed for bankruptcy. However, the law requires these companies to set aside money in trust funds for mesothelioma patients and their families. Mesothelioma attorneys can help victims identify the source of their exposure and hold the responsible asbestos companies accountable.
The value of a mesothelioma claim is contingent on the patient's exposure to mesothelioma and the severity of their symptoms. Compensation will cover past and future medical expenses, including home health care. It also covers income lost, such as pensions or wages earned from previous jobs.

National firms that concentrate on mesothelioma-related cases have offices across the country and are licensed to practice in all 50 states. This means they are familiar with the laws of each state, including their statutes of limitations. A national company will also be able to determine the best location to file your lawsuit based on where you lived, worked, and were exposed to asbestos.
A mesothelioma attorney will be available to answer any questions you may have about filing a suit and your legal options. They will also go over the time limit for mesothelioma. This is two years from the day you learned or discovered that you were impacted by asbestos.
